Have you ever browsed a website on your phone that wasn't adapted for this? Do you remember what it was like? You probably had to zoom in on images with your fingers, the font was smaller or larger than it should have been, and some texts were so long that you had to move from one side to the other to be able to read them. It wasn't a good experience, was it?

Well, you don't want the same thing to happen when a user accesses your website from their mobile device vk data . If your mobile visitors don't have a good experience when they arrive at your website, you could be losing out on a lot of your potential traffic (and hurting your search engine rankings, too).

So, to offer good navigation on mobile devices, your website must be responsive. What does this mean? A responsive website includes the same content and information on any access device, but changes the way the content is displayed to fit the device's screen size.

This technique can be a good option to make your website mobile friendly . However, it is possible that when you are creating the version for smaller screens, you notice that not all the information you have on your website fits on the mobile and you end up removing everything that is not dispensable. So, how about you start by designing with the mobile version in mind and then adjust everything to a larger screen?
